Oriana Shulevitz Rosado

Oriana Shulevitz Rosado was born and raised in Puerto Rico. Soon after graduating Brown University and at the start of the Trump administration, Oriana went to work at the New York Immigration Coalition (NYIC) and became part of the fight for immigrant rights. At the NYIC, she ran immigrant resource fairs across the five boroughs directed to NYC’s undocumented immigrant communities. While always centering the fight for immigrant rights, her passion for social justice and transformative systemic change led her to work in local government at both the city and state level. Most recently, in her prior role as the Director of Constituent Services for Queens’ Council Member Tiffany Cabán, Oriana worked in coalition with community based organizations and coordinated rapid response efforts in response to several on-going city-wide emergencies.
